Community Profile
Grabill has a median household income of $90,114. It is an area where 33%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$303,000, with a median rent of $1,297/month. The local poverty rate of 3.5%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 27 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.

How We Rate Schools
Every school receives a composite score from 1 to 10 based on four pillars: Academic Performance (50%), Student Growth (20%), Equity (15%), and Learning Environment (15%). Scores are built from publicly available data including standardized test results, enrollment figures, and school climate indicators.
